On Mon, Oct 6, 2014 at 10:23 PM, Sawada Masahiko <sawada.mshk@gmail.com> wrote:
>
> Hi all,
>
> pg_receivexlog always handles argument of -d option as connstr formatted value.
> We can doubly specify host name, port number.
> The other client tools handles -d option as connstr value only if
> argument has "=" character.
> The document says that pg_receivexlog ignores database name, and this
> option is called for consistency with other client applications.
> But if we specify database name like other client tool '-d hoge' ,
> then we will definitely got error.

pg_basebackup also seems to behave same as pg_receivexlog.
psql also treats it in similar way. The behaviour of psql is as
below:
psql.exe -d="host=localhost port=5432 dbname=postgres"
psql: invalid connection option ""
psql.exe -d "host=localhost port=5432 dbname=postgres"
psql (9.5devel)
WARNING: Console code page (437) differs from Windows code page (1252)
8-bit characters might not work correctly. See psql reference
page "Notes for Windows users" for details.
Type "help" for help.
postgres=#
> The document says that pg_receivexlog ignores database name, and this
> option is called for consistency with other client applications.
> But if we specify database name like other client tool '-d hoge' ,
> then we will definitely got error.
What I understand from document is that it ignores database name
when given in connection string.
